FigBuild 2026 Challenge

Figma's FigBuild 2026 challenge asked designers to build a speculative tool that tracks, measures, or visualizes a human sense that doesn't exist yet. The tool had to support a real wellness goal, address who it's for, and show how it works in everyday life.

Four of us, kept coming back to one question: what's the most invisible thing about people, but you just feel it?

what we made

Feeld is a contact lens and wristband.

The lens reads neurological signals

  • · Pupil dilation
  • · Blink patterns
  • · Micro-saccades

The wristband reads the body

  • · Heart rate variability
  • · Skin conductance
  • · Temperature

Together they measure five dimensions of your state, live. Vital. Open. Charged. Settled. Clear.

Feeld: the lens HUD overlaid on a dinner scene

Through the lens, every person around you has a soft colour glow and one word about their current mood.

Steady. Electric. Sharp. Open.

the hard part

Every early version was too loud. Labels, states, numbers, bars. We kept adding because we were nervous the concept wouldn't land without explanation. It never did.

The moment we stripped it back to one glow and one word, it clicked.

privacy

Feeld has four privacy layers. You control what you share, and with whom.

  1. 01Private.Only you. Nothing leaves the lens.
  2. 02Signal.A single word, no numbers, no breakdown.
  3. 03Close.Friends you trust. The five dimensions, live.
  4. 04Open.Anyone in the room, with your permission.

Go fully offline and you lose access to others' signals too. Like WhatsApp read receipts. It works both ways.
